The Internet Archive (IA), a vital repository of digital cultural heritage, faces significant challenges in preserving the internet's past due to chronic underfunding, inadequate infrastructure, and insufficient staffing. This report highlights the IA's struggles to maintain its operations, the consequences of inaction, and potential solutions to ensure the long-term sustainability of the Archive.

| | Intervention | |---------------------|----------------------------------------------------------------------------------| | Legal | Legislative CDL exemption or Supreme Court rehearing (unlikely); EU-style text and data mining exceptions. | | Financial | Federal digital preservation fund (e.g., ARPA-Digital), low-cost storage co-ops, energy-efficient archival formats. | | Technical | Open-source modern crawler (Browsertrix-like) funded by major tech platforms as in-kind donation. | | Policy | International Digital Preservation Treaty to protect noncommercial archives from API shutdowns and content removal demands. |
